Haiti - FLASH : The Government calls the population to evacuate

The Haitian government requires the municipal and local authorities to proceed to the opening of temporary shelters and initiate the evacuation of the population of areas at risk. Particularly in Anse-à-Pitres where two schools, including the National School Bonny, are open and already expect those deported from the Dominican Republic ho live in the three gathering sites of this commune.

The alert at the level of vigilance orange is maintained for the whole country against the threats of heavy rain, strong winds and heavy seas that can cause rockfalls, landslides and floods across the country.

The Government recalls that the National Meteorological Centre (CNM) in conjunction with the Permanent Secretariat of Risk Management and Disaster (SPGRD), the Civil Protection Department (DPC), the National Office of Civil Aviation (OFNAC), the National Airports Authority (NAA) and the Maritime and Navigation Service of Haiti (SEMANAH) announced to the population that flights and boats to and from the ports and airports of the country are temporarily prohibited.

The population of risk areas must always remain vigilant and strictly implement the safety instructions.

The first impact of Tropical Storm Erika are already being felt in the Southeast department, includin in Anse-à-Pitres, where it started to rain.
